What SD card are people using?

 


I have just ordered a san disk sd card 32gb for £15


make sure its a class 10 as they read and write faster which is better for video :)

That mike not got much protection against wind noise l have to say, where is it sited? Can a mod be done with it do you think?

 

pretty easy to take the mic outside the camera and into the helmet


Here you can see the mic (black and silver cylinder thing) on the red and black wires. easy to extend the wires through a hole in the camera body and into the helmet.
